Top 5 Ways to Word a Honeymoon Fund
Choosing the right wording can make all the difference. Here are five effective approaches to requesting contributions to your honeymoon fund:
Option 1 Polite and Simple
This approach focuses on simplicity and gratitude. It’s perfect for couples who prefer a classic and elegant style. You can include wording such as: “Your presence at our wedding is the greatest gift of all. Should you wish to contribute to our honeymoon, we would be delighted. Your generosity will help us create lasting memories.”
Option 2 Focusing on Experiences

Highlight the memories you plan to make on your honeymoon. For instance “We’re planning the trip of a lifetime to [Destination]. If you’d like to contribute to our honeymoon, helping us explore [Activity] and create unforgettable memories, we’d be so grateful.” or “We are so excited to celebrate with you! If you’d like to give a gift, a contribution towards our honeymoon would be greatly appreciated, helping us create memories that will last a lifetime.”
Option 3 Humorous and Playful Approach
If you and your partner have a good sense of humor, this approach can be a fun way to engage your guests. Try something like: “Instead of a toaster, we’d love a trip to the coast! Help us escape to [Destination], where we’ll be sipping cocktails and soaking up the sun. Any contribution towards our honeymoon fund is greatly appreciated (and will definitely get us extra brownie points!).” or “We’re registered for a lifetime of adventures. If you’d like to help us get started, we’re accepting donations towards our honeymoon fund!”.
Option 4 Direct and Practical Wording
This approach is straightforward and honest. It clearly states your needs and expectations. Consider: “We are blessed to have everything we need for our home. If you wish to give a gift, we would be honored to receive a contribution to our honeymoon fund. This will help us with flights, accommodation, and experiences during our trip to [Destination].” or “Your presence is present enough, but if you would like to contribute, we’re saving up for our honeymoon! Funds will be used towards [specific activities].”
Option 5 Blending Tradition with Modernity

This option balances the traditional registry with a honeymoon fund. Include a small selection of household items while also providing the option for a honeymoon contribution. “While we have a few items on our registry, we are also saving for our dream honeymoon. If you wish to contribute to our trip to [Destination], you can do so through [registry link].” This caters to guests who prefer traditional gifts while also giving the flexibility of contributing to experiences.
Best Practices for Honeymoon Fund Wording
To ensure your wording is effective and well-received, keep the following best practices in mind: Be clear and concise about how the fund will be used. Mention the destination or type of experiences you are planning. Express gratitude for any contribution, regardless of the amount. Make it easy for guests to contribute by providing a direct link to your registry or fund. Ensure the wording reflects your personal style and the overall tone of your wedding. Be mindful of cultural norms and guest expectations.
Where to Include Your Honeymoon Fund Wording?
The placement of your honeymoon fund wording is essential for effective communication. Here are some ideal places to include it:
Wedding Website

Your wedding website is the central hub for all wedding-related information. Create a dedicated section for your registry, including details about your honeymoon fund and how guests can contribute. Use clear wording and a user-friendly interface.
Wedding Invitations
While the invitation itself should be concise, you can include a small insert or a line directing guests to your wedding website for registry information. If you have limited space, consider using a short, polite phrase. Avoid mentioning gifts directly on the invitation, as it can appear presumptuous.
Registry Details
On your registry page, provide detailed information about your honeymoon fund. Explain what the funds will be used for (flights, accommodation, activities, etc.) and make the contribution process simple and secure. Include an image of your destination or a photo of the two of you.
